Grouped Bar Chart

AI
qwen-3-235b-a22b-instruct-2507
작성자
익명
작성일
2025.09.12
조회수
3
버전
v1

Grouped Bar Chart

개요

Grouped Bar Chart(룹 바 차트 또는 Clustered Bar(클러스터 바 차트)는 두 개 이상의 범주형 변수에 대한 데이터를하기 위해 사용되는 시각화 도구입니다. 이 차트는 여러 그룹의 데이터를 인접한 막대 형태로 나란히 배치하여, 동일한 범주 내에서 서로 다른 항목 간의 비교를 직관적으로 가능하게 합니다.

그룹 바 차트는 특히 두 개의 범주형 차원(예: 연도, 지역, 제품군 등)과 하나의 수치형 차원(예: 매출, 인구 수 등)을 동시에 표현할 때 유용합니다. 예를 들어, 2022년과 2023년 각각의 분기별 매출을 지역별로 비교하고자 할 때, 이 차트는 매우 효과적인 선택이 됩니다.


주요 특징

  • 막대의 그룹화: 동일한 주 범주(예: 분기) 내에서 여러 서브 범주(예: 서울, 부산, 대구)의 데이터가 나란히 배치됩니다.
  • 수평 또는 수직 방향: 수직 막대 차트(vertical) 또는 수평 막대 차트(horizontal) 형태로 표현 가능합니다.
  • 색상 구분: 각 서브 범주는 고유한 색상으로 구분되어 시각적 인식을 돕습니다.
  • 범례(Legend): 색상과 해당 범주를 매핑하는 범례가 필수적으로 포함됩니다.

사용 사례

1. 비교 분석

  • 동일한 시간대에서 여러 카테고리 간의 성과를 비교 (예: 2023년 1분기에서 A, B, C 제품의 매출 비교)
  • 여러 그룹의 구성 요소를 비교 (예: 남성과 여성의 연령대별 인구 분포)

2. 다중 차원 데이터 표현

  • 지역 × 연도, 제품군 × 성별, 부서 × 월별 성과 등 두 개의 범주형 변수를 동시에 표현할 때 적합합니다.

3. 비교 중심 보고서


구성 요소

구성 요소 설명
X축 (범주 축) 주 범주(예: 연도, 분기)를 표시합니다.
Y축 (수치 축) 측정된 수치(예: 매출액, 인원 수)를 나타냅니다.
막대 그룹 동일한 X축 값에 속한 여러 막대가 그룹으로 묶입니다.
색상 코드 각 서브 범주(예: 지역, 제품)를 색상으로 구분합니다.
범례 색상과 해당 범주의 대응 관계를 설명합니다.

예시 시각화 (의사 코드)

다음은 Python의 [matplotlib](/doc/%EA%B8%B0%EC%88%A0/%EB%8D%B0%EC%9D%B4%ED%84%B0%EC%8B%9C%EA%B0%81%ED%99%94/%EC%8B%9C%EA%B0%81%ED%99%94%20%EB%8F%84%EA%B5%AC/matplotlib) 라이브러리를 사용한 그룹 바 차트 생성 예시입니다.

import matplotlib.pyplot as plt
import numpy as np

# 샘플 데이터
categories = ['Q1', 'Q2', 'Q3', 'Q4']
seoul = [20, 35, 30, 35]
busan = [25, 32, 34, 20]
daegu = [15, 28, 22, 27]

x = np.arange(len(categories))
width = 0.25

plt.bar(x - width, seoul, width, label='서울', color='skyblue')
plt.bar(x, busan, width, label='부산', color='lightgreen')
plt.bar(x + width, daegu, width, label='대구', color='salmon')

plt.xlabel('분기')
plt.ylabel('매출 (억 원)')
plt.title('지역별 분기별 매출 비교')
plt.xticks(x, categories)
plt.legend()

plt.show()

이 코드는 세 도시의 분기별 매출을 그룹 바 차트로 시각화합니다.


장점과 단점

✅ 장점

  • 직관적인 비교: 동일한 범주 내에서 여러 항목을 쉽게 비교할 수 있습니다.
  • 다차원 정보 제공: 두 개의 범주형 변수를 동시에 표현 가능.
  • 시각적 명확성: 색상과 배치로 인해 정보 전달이 명확합니다.

❌ 단점

  • 그룹 수 제한: 너무 많은 서브 범주를 포함하면 시각적으로 혼잡해질 수 있습니다.
  • 공간 소모: 수평 차트의 경우 긴 레이블이 겹칠 수 있음.
  • 정확한 수치 파악 어려움: 막대 길이로만 수치를 판단해야 하므로, 정밀한 비교에는 보조 수치 표시가 필요합니다.

관련 차트 유형

  • Stacked Bar Chart(누적 막대 차트): 그룹 내 구성 비율을 보여주며, 막대가 위로 누적됩니다.
  • Side-by-Side Bar Chart: Grouped Bar Chart와 동의어로 사용됨.
  • Horizontal Bar Chart: 수평 방향으로 막대를 배치하여 긴 레이블을 잘 표현할 수 있음.

참고 자료 및 관련 문서

그룹 바 차트는 데이터 분석의 기본이 되는 시각화 기법 중 하나로, 비교 중심의 인사이트 도출에 탁월한 효과를 제공합니다. 적절한 맥락에서 사용된다면 복잡한 데이터도 명확하고 효과적으로 전달할 수 있습니다.

AI 생성 콘텐츠 안내

이 문서는 AI 모델(qwen-3-235b-a22b-instruct-2507)에 의해 생성된 콘텐츠입니다.

주의사항: AI가 생성한 내용은 부정확하거나 편향된 정보를 포함할 수 있습니다. 중요한 결정을 내리기 전에 반드시 신뢰할 수 있는 출처를 통해 정보를 확인하시기 바랍니다.

이 AI 생성 콘텐츠가 도움이 되었나요?